<p><b>What tools are essential for beginners?</b></p>
<p>
  For beginners, a basic set of tools is sufficient. This includes a handsaw or jigsaw, sandpaper (various grits), wood glue, measuring tape, pencil, and safety glasses. As skills develop, more specialized tools can be added to the collection. The initial investment in essential tools is comparatively low, making it accessible to a wide range of individuals.
</p>
<p><b>What types of wood are best for beginners?</b></p>
<p>
  Softer woods such as pine or basswood are generally easier to work with for beginners due to their ease of cutting and shaping. These woods are less likely to splinter and are readily available at most craft stores. As experience grows, individuals can explore working with harder wood varieties.
</p>

<p><b>How long do pumpkin crafts last?</b></p>
<p>
  The longevity of pumpkin crafts depends greatly on the chosen project and the environment in which the finished product is displayed. Projects focusing on painting or decorating may last several weeks or even months in a cool, dry environment. Carved pumpkins, however, tend to decompose more rapidly due to the removal of the pumpkin&rsquo;s protective outer layer. To prolong the life of a carved pumpkin, consider using preservatives or displaying it in a cool, dry location. Overall, proper care and preservation techniques will significantly enhance longevity.
</p>
<p><b>What types of paints work best on pumpkins?</b></p>
<p>
  Acrylic paints are generally preferred for pumpkin decorating due to their vibrant colors, quick drying time, and durability. These paints adhere well to the pumpkin&rsquo;s surface and can withstand exposure to the elements if properly sealed. Other paints, such as tempera or watercolor paints, are less suitable for pumpkins due to their potential to crack or fade quickly. Acrylic paints are a reliable choice for producing long-lasting and visually appealing results.
</p>
<p><b>How can I prevent my carved pumpkin from rotting quickly?</b></p>
<p>
  Several strategies can help extend the life of a carved pumpkin. These methods often include using a bleach solution to sterilize the inside of the pumpkin before carving, ensuring proper ventilation to prevent moisture buildup, and keeping the pumpkin in a cool, dry location away from direct sunlight. These measures help prevent bacterial growth and decomposition and promote a longer-lasting display. Proper handling and care can significantly improve shelf life.
</p>
